International Pigeon Market in Kassel: A Global Meeting Point for Breeders and Enthusiasts
The International Pigeon Market in Kassel has grown into one of the most important events for pigeon breeders and enthusiasts worldwide. Held annually in October, it attracts visitors from across Europe and far beyond, creating a truly international atmosphere. Over the years, the event has evolved from a specialized gathering into a global hub where tradition, innovation, and shared passion come together.
Organized by BIW Kreutzfeldt GmbH, a company known for its deep expertise in managing niche exhibitions, the market is carefully structured to meet the needs of both professionals and hobbyists. Hosted at the modern Messe Kassel exhibition center, the event benefits from excellent infrastructure and a central location in Germany, making it accessible to a wide audience. This combination of organization and setting ensures a smooth and engaging experience for all who attend.
